For more than 22 years, CouponCabin has tracked how discounts actually appear across retail categories, seasons and shopping cycles. The result is the Coupon Clock, an expert tool designed to help shoppers time purchases based on real savings patterns, not guesswork.

The Coupon Clock breaks the year into monthly buying guidance, showing whether it’s a great time, good time or bad time to buy across numerous categories. Here’s how it can be used effectively.

  • What Is the Coupon Clock?

    Built on historical discount behavior, the Coupon Clock is a category-level savings guide that maps out the calendar year and highlights when certain purchases tend to offer the strongest value. Each month includes 80+ categories, making it easy to spot savings opportunities. It helps answer questions like:

    • When do apparel discounts usually peak?

    • Is January a strong month to buy fitness equipment?

    • Which categories rarely go on sale at certain times of year?

    How the Coupon Clock Is Built

    The Coupon Clock uses a combination of long-term data analysis and hands-on promotional testing to deliver reliable savings advice for shoppers. We focus on:

    • Historical Savings Data. We analyze years of observed discount patterns across thousands of retailers. This includes recurring sales cycles, seasonal clearance trends and category-specific promotional behavior.

    • Aggregated Retail Experience. Our guidance reflects aggregated insights across 6,000+ retailers, not one-off promotions or isolated sales events. This helps smooth out inconsistencies and focus on reliable, repeatable trends.

    • Manual Offer Testing. Our team of coupon experts]manually sources and verifies offers six days a week. This hands-on process supports the accuracy of promotions and informs broader category-level insights.

  • How to Use the Coupon Clock

    The Coupon Clock includes a dedicated page for every month, complete with a graph showing whether it’s a great time, good time or bad time to buy across different categories like clothing, electronics and home decor. Clicking into a category reveals how savings have historically trended, along with a pop-up that shares more details, including the typical savings range for that time of year.

    The Coupon Clock works best as a planning tool. It can help guide the timing of larger purchases like furniture, appliances or electronics. Better yet, pairing that timing with active coupons can increase overall savings. The goal isn’t to delay every purchase, but to recognize when waiting could lead to more meaningful savings.
